Популярное

Музыка Кино и Анимация Автомобили Животные Спорт Путешествия Игры Юмор

Интересные видео

2025 Сериалы Трейлеры Новости Как сделать Видеоуроки Diy своими руками

Топ запросов

смотреть а4 schoolboy runaway турецкий сериал смотреть мультфильмы эдисон
dTub
Скачать

Search in Rotated Sorted Array (LeetCode 33) | FREE DSA Course in JAVA | Lecture 55

Автор: TAP ACADEMY

Загружено: 2023-01-24

Просмотров: 13371

Описание:

This question has been asked in dream companies like Google, and Amazon and is a Leetcode problem number 33.

The question reads - There is an integer array nums sorted in ascending order (with distinct values).

Before being passed to your function, nums may be rotated at an unknown pivot index k. For example, (0,1,2,4,5,6,7) might be turned at pivot index 3 and become (4,5,6,7,0,1,2). You have to find the index of a given target value. if the target value is not present return -1.

You must write an algorithm with O(log n) runtime complexity.

Now if a search has to be done on an array in log n complexity, the only way you can do it, is by making a Binary search.

But the trick is that it is not entirely sorted after the rotation and hence we need to follow a different approach.

Let's see how we can solve this search in the rotated array problem in java.

Subscribe to our channel for regular updates on the dsa course and click on the bell icon to never miss an update from our dsa course.

Data Structures and Algorithms Free Course (Learn DSA Without Paise) Playlist -    • Data Structures And Algorithms Full Course...  

For more information, fill this form: https://forms.gle/8eiUmM92Fx563Aen9
or call us at 8884881203

Facebook:   / thetapacademy  

Instagram:  / tapacademy_online  

Linkedin:   / 73820805  

Website: https://www.thetapacademy.com​

Search in Rotated Sorted Array (LeetCode 33) | FREE DSA Course in JAVA | Lecture 55

Поделиться в:

Доступные форматы для скачивания:

Скачать видео mp4

  • Информация по загрузке:

Скачать аудио mp3

Похожие видео

Median of two sorted arrays | O(log(m,n)) Time complexity | FREE DSA Course in JAVA | Lecture 57

Median of two sorted arrays | O(log(m,n)) Time complexity | FREE DSA Course in JAVA | Lecture 57

First And Last Position Of An Element In A Sorted Array | FREE DSA Course in JAVA | Lecture 54

First And Last Position Of An Element In A Sorted Array | FREE DSA Course in JAVA | Lecture 54

MotherMAE: A Sovereign AI

MotherMAE: A Sovereign AI

Binary Search in 2D Arrays

Binary Search in 2D Arrays

Задача о сборе дождевой воды (LeetCode #42) Часть 1 | БЕСПЛАТНЫЙ курс DSA на Java | Лекция 72

Задача о сборе дождевой воды (LeetCode #42) Часть 1 | БЕСПЛАТНЫЙ курс DSA на Java | Лекция 72

How To Rotate An Array In Java? | Array Rotation | FREE DSA Course in JAVA | Lecture 66

How To Rotate An Array In Java? | Array Rotation | FREE DSA Course in JAVA | Lecture 66

Solve Subarray Problems Quickly With Sliding Window Technique | FREE DSA Course in JAVA | Lecture 79

Solve Subarray Problems Quickly With Sliding Window Technique | FREE DSA Course in JAVA | Lecture 79

Binary Search Algorithm In Java | FREE DSA Course in JAVA | Lecture 48

Binary Search Algorithm In Java | FREE DSA Course in JAVA | Lecture 48

Find Ceil & Floor Of An Number In A Sorted Array | FREE DSA Course in JAVA | Lecture 51

Find Ceil & Floor Of An Number In A Sorted Array | FREE DSA Course in JAVA | Lecture 51

Тестовый вопрос, на который все ответили неверно [Veritasium]

Тестовый вопрос, на который все ответили неверно [Veritasium]

МАСШТАБИРОВАНИЕ БД. От партиций и реплик к шардированию

МАСШТАБИРОВАНИЕ БД. От партиций и реплик к шардированию

Я плохо разбирался в структурах данных и алгоритмах. И вот что я сделал.

Я плохо разбирался в структурах данных и алгоритмах. И вот что я сделал.

10 простых алгоритмов сортировки

10 простых алгоритмов сортировки

BS-10. Finding Sqrt of a number using Binary Search

BS-10. Finding Sqrt of a number using Binary Search

Solution Of Josephus Problem Using Recursion | FREE DSA Course in JAVA | Lecture 37

Solution Of Josephus Problem Using Recursion | FREE DSA Course in JAVA | Lecture 37

Алгоритмы и структуры данных за 15 минут! Вместо 4 лет универа

Алгоритмы и структуры данных за 15 минут! Вместо 4 лет универа

How To Remove Duplicates From Sorted Array ( LeetCode 26 ) | FREE DSA Course in JAVA | Lecture 65

How To Remove Duplicates From Sorted Array ( LeetCode 26 ) | FREE DSA Course in JAVA | Lecture 65

Nowa Waluta BRICS, Terroryzm Ukrainy na Morzu Czarnym, Pilny Szczyt w Londynie

Nowa Waluta BRICS, Terroryzm Ukrainy na Morzu Czarnym, Pilny Szczyt w Londynie

BS-21. Медиана двух отсортированных массивов разного размера | Метод бинарного поиска с использов...

BS-21. Медиана двух отсортированных массивов разного размера | Метод бинарного поиска с использов...

Zatajone tożsamości. Fałszywe nazwiska, które zmieniły Polskę

Zatajone tożsamości. Fałszywe nazwiska, które zmieniły Polskę

© 2025 dtub. Все права защищены.



  • Контакты
  • О нас
  • Политика конфиденциальности



Контакты для правообладателей: [email protected]